* ActingForTwo: Gerald Paris plays both a taxi driver and a passenger.
* BillingDisplacement:
** Despite having his role cut down to only one scene, James Robertson Justice is still given third billing for his loyal service to the ''Film/DoctorSeries''.
** Creator/JoanSims is given star billing despite first appearing in the last ten minutes.
** One poster adds Creator/JackiPiper to the list of stars despite the fact she only appears in the final scene.
** The trailer has Fred Emney listed with the other stars despite the fact he has precious little to do in the actual film.
* {{Blooper}}: The ropes extending from the ''Golden Horn'' to the ''Drobny'' disappear in a wide shot.
* CastTheRunnerUp: After being the original choice for Sir Lancelot [[Film/DoctorInTheHouse1954 16 years prior]], Creator/RobertMorley returns to play his brother, Captain Spratt.
* CompletelyDifferentTitle:
** Belgium/France: ''Doctor in Distress''.
** Brazil: ''Sex of a Doctor''.
** Germany: ''It's Difficult for a Stowaway''.
** Greece: ''A Mischievous Doctor''.
** Norway: ''Doctor in High Seas''.
** Portugal: ''Doctor... Watch Out for Them''.
** Sweden: ''Shipwreck on Board''.
* CreatorBacklash:
** Betty Box wasn't happy with Creator/RobertMorley's casting over James Robertson Justice, feeling the film was doomed from the start. In her autobiography, she claimed:
--->Situations which would have been hilarious with James were just mildly amusing with Morley, and the whole point of the piece was lost.
** Ralph Thomas thought the ''Film/DoctorSeries'' was getting desperate by this point.
** Creator/JoanSims thought this film lacked the comic quality of those in the series that had come before it.
* CreatorCouple: Real-life married couple Jack Armstrong and Alecia St Legia play uncredited passengers.
* TheDanza: Michael Fleming as Mr. Fleming.
* DawsonCasting: Creator/LesliePhillips was 46 when he played the 35-year-old Dr. Burke.
* DeletedScene: The BBFC ordered for some shots of a topless Ophelia to be cut in order to avoid an X certificate.
* DVDCommentary: With British comedy historian Robert Ross talking to Creator/LesliePhillips (Dr. Tony Burke).
* FakeAmerican: Creator/AngelaScoular and Tom Kempinski as Ophelia O'Brien and Stedman Green.
* FakeNationality: Satterjee is played by the British Graham Stark in {{Brownface}}.
* FakeRussian: Creator/JoanSims as the Russian Captain.
* FollowTheLeader: The film provides much broader and bluer comedy than others in the ''Film/DoctorSeries'' in an attempt to appeal to fans of the ''Film/CarryOnSeries'', which was at the peak of its popularity when this film was released.
* IronyAsSheIsCast: Creator/GrahamChapman's character, Roddy, is a stereotypical CampGay, while Chapman (a gay man himself) deeply hated said stereotype and made sure to avoid being one in real life.
* PlayingAgainstType: Creator/JoanSims was mostly known for playing nagging shrews, Cockney lasses, or upper-class ladies, a far cry from the butch Russian Captain she plays here.
* PlayingTheirOwnTwin: James Robertson Justice was hoped to also play Captain Spratt, the brother of his usual role of Sir Lancelot.
* QueerCharacterQueerActor: Roddy the CampGay photographer is played by the gay Creator/GrahamChapman.
* RecycledScript: The ''Radio Times Guide to Films'' complains that the film feels as if it was made up with leftover material from ''Film/DoctorAtSea'', while the original VHS outright called it a blend of ''At Sea'' and ''Film/DoctorInLove''.
